The station is well-equipped for both seasoned rail travelers and occasional passengers. Ticketing is seamless here, with a ticket office open from early morning until late into the evening. Ticket machines are available for those in a rush or purchasing online, and they cater to those using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. The station is designed for accessibility, with step-free access across all platforms, making it easier for everyone, including those with mobility issues.
Travelers can find help at the customer assistance points and make use of the convenient departure screens and announcements for real-time information. While there is no luggage storage available, CCTV cameras ensure security throughout the premises. Though the station lacks a dedicated waiting room, it does offer seating areas and accessible toilets to make your wait more comfortable.
If you're in the mood for a coffee or a snack, you'll be pleased to know that refreshment facilities are available, along with shops and an ATM located at the entrance.

At Oakengates, simplicity rules the day. Although there isn't a designated ticket office, travelers can conveniently collect their pre-booked tickets at the available ticket machines. Despite the absence of a staffed help desk, passengers can rely on the help points conveniently located at the station. While facilities like luggage storage, shops, and ATMs are not present, the station supports some accessibility with step-free access across parts of its platforms. For more details on step-free access and other accessibility features, try visiting the official rail accessibility portal.
For anyone needing extra assistance on their travel, Oakengates offers the Passenger Assist service, ensuring every traveler can confidently make their journey plans by booking assistance up to two hours before their trip.
